1. A personal umbrella policy provides:

Excess liability above underlying auto and homeowners limits

A personal umbrella adds excess liability over the insured's underlying auto and homeowners coverage.

2. Because standard homeowners policies exclude flood, New Jersey homeowners often buy flood coverage through the:

National Flood Insurance Program or private flood market

Flood is excluded from homeowners forms and is covered through the NFIP or private flood insurers.

3. Coverage for a larger personal boat usually requires:

A separate boat or watercraft policy

Larger watercraft typically need a separate boatowners or watercraft policy beyond homeowners limits.

4. A personal articles floater is best used to insure:

Scheduled valuables like fine jewelry or art

A personal articles floater provides broad, itemized coverage for valuables such as jewelry and art.
